Our Story​

In 1997, Jeff Randall and Mike Perrin founded Randall’s Adventure & Training to counter the hype in the survival industry with practical tools and knowledge. They initially worked with the Peruvian Air Force’s jungle survival school (ESSEL), training clients in the Amazon. Later, they moved operations to the U.S. and launched ESEE Knives to produce high-quality field gear.

ESEE Knives began with the RTAK, a design born from real-world field experience and originally produced by Wicked Knife Company, later by Ontario Knife Company. Jeff Randall and Mike Perrin also collaborated on the Laser Strike with TOPS Knives before spending five years developing the RAT line for OKC. Their journey led to the creation of ESEE Knives—now a globally recognized brand.

ESEE’s clientele spans special operations, rescue techs, hunters, law enforcement, and serious adventurers. Their gear and survival training have been featured by the Discovery Channel, Travel Channel, and top industry publications.
